    cmd/compile: omit ICE diagnostics after normal error messages · f3d4ff7d
    Matthew Dempsky authored
    After we detect errors, the AST is in a precarious state and more
    likely to trip useless ICE failures. Instead let the user fix any
    existing errors and see if the ICE persists.  This makes Fatalf more
    consistent with how panics are handled by hidePanic.
    
    While here, also fix detection for release versions: release version
    strings begin with "go" ("go1.8", "go1.9.1", etc), not "release".
    
    Fixes #22252.
